How do I display the time zone in the events calendar and upcoming events module?

At the moment, only the beginning and end times are displayed, but I need to indicate that these times are in "Central European Time" or CET.

I've done many searches, but I cannot seem to find an answer to this question.

Hello,

If you edit:

Modules -> Latest Events Module (you created) -> Custom Format String and after the start/end time just type: - CET
